为了方便批量采集竞品数据,我们可以将竞品的URL放在一个列表中,并使用循环进行遍历。
```python
competitor_data=[]
for url in competitor_urls:
data=scrape_competitor_data(url)
competitor_data.append(data)
```
在上述示例中,我们使用`scrape_competitor_data()`函数获取竞品数据,并将数据存储在`competitor_data`列表中。
5.数据分析和可视化
在获取到竞品数据后,我们可以进行进一步的数据分析和可视化。可以使用Python的数据分析库(如Pandas、NumPy)进行数据处理和统计分析,使用可视化库(如Matplotlib、Seaborn)生成图表展示。
例如,我们可以使用Pandas将竞品数据转换为数据框,然后进行排序、计数等操作。
```python
import pandas as pd
df=pd.DataFrame(competitor_data,columns=['Product Name','Price'])
sorted_df=df.sort_values(by='Price',ascending=False)
count_df=df.groupby('Product Name').size().reset_index(name='Count')
print(sorted_df)
print(count_df)
```
通过对竞品数据进行排序和计数等操作,可以帮助我们更好地了解竞争对手的产品定位和市场份额。
6.结论和决策
最后,根据对竞品数据的分析结果,我们可以得出一些结论和决策。例如,可以比较不同竞品的产品特点和价格,优化自身产品的设计和定价策略。可以分析竞品的营销活动和渠道选择,优化自己的市场推广策略。
总结:
通过利用Python爬虫进行市场竞品分析,我们可以获取竞品的关键数据,并进行进一步的数据分析和可视化。这些分析结果可以帮助企业了解市场需求、优化产品设计,并制定有效的竞争策略。希望本文能够帮助你理解如何利用Python爬虫进行市场竞品分析,并为企业的市场营销决策提供有力支持。